File tree Expand file tree Collapse file tree 3 files changed +19
-1
lines changed
compiler/src/dotty/tools/dotc/core Expand file tree Collapse file tree 3 files changed +19
-1
lines changed Original file line number Diff line number Diff line change @@ -488,7 +488,7 @@ object SymDenotations {
488
488
if kind == FlatName && ! encl.is(JavaDefined ) then qn.compactified else qn
489
489
val fn = name replace {
490
490
case name : SimpleName => qualify(name)
491
- case name @ AnyQualifiedName (_, _) => qualify(name.mangled. toSimpleName)
491
+ case name @ AnyQualifiedName (_, _) => qualify(name.toSimpleName)
492
492
}
493
493
if (name.isTypeName) fn.toTypeName else fn.toTermName
494
494
}
Original file line number Diff line number Diff line change
1
+ sigma
2
+ alpha beta gamma
Original file line number Diff line number Diff line change
1
+ trait A {
2
+ private val ? = " sigma"
3
+ def a = ?
4
+
5
+ val ?? = " alpha beta gamma"
6
+ def b = ??
7
+ }
8
+
9
+ class B extends A
10
+
11
+ object Test {
12
+ def main (args : Array [String ]): Unit = {
13
+ println(new B ().a)
14
+ println(new B ().b)
15
+ }
16
+ }
You can’t perform that action at this time.
0 commit comments